know if the propress tool , with the stadler head will work with
wirsbo multicor ? Also has used press fittings for oil fill and vent lines.
I usually use 2" black, but I wonder if o-rings with oil may be problem?
I know I can save time from cutting and threading and semi-retire threading machine. Also, when Nibco comes out with their press fittings,will it work with ridgid.
I am seriously considering buying tool this week, one of my suppliers now stocking fittings,and just want to know how much bang I can get out of tool for its large price tag.

    Propress

    The Propress will work on Wirsbo Multicore but you will have to buy the Reems Multicore heads from Wirsbo for the propress.
